Northeast China’s Liaoning Completes Track-Laying of New Ballastless Railway

Updated: December 11, 2020

Track-laying of the high-speed railway between Chaoyang Station and Linghai South Railway Station in Northeast China's Liaoning province was recently completed.

The 105-kilometer ballastless railway winding through Chaoyang, Beipiao and Jinzhou has a designed speed of 350 kilometers per hour.

It will be a main part of the high-speed railway network in the region.

China Railway 12th Bureau Group Co., Ltd., a subsidiary of China Railway Construction Corporation Limited, participated in its construction.
